Description
A lovely Tairona carnelian (perhaps red calcite) mortar, Colombia, c. AD 500 – 1000, carved from red calcite, the well carved in the form of a spiraling seashell and the bowl with two perforations for suspension. L: 4 ¾ in. (12.1 cm). A very interesting piece! Ex Southern California private collection.
